WebFeb 25, 2024 · Radiofrequency neurotomy is a procedure to reduce back and neck pain. Heat generated by radio waves is used to target specific nerves and temporarily interfere with their ability to transmit pain signals. WebMedial branch nerves richly supply the facet joints. All joint segments below C2-C3 receive medial branch innervation from two levels—the same level as the joint and from a level above the joint. 1 Peh W. Image-guided …
